How to see it
HIP 28914 has a visual magnitude of about 7.47: it usually needs binoculars or a small telescope, especially from light-polluted sites.
Sky position
Equatorial coordinates for HIP 28914: right ascension 6h 6m 12s, declination +64° 4′ 55″ (J2000), in the region of the Camelopardalis constellation (IAU figure Cam).
